RoHS Directive (2002/95/EC)
The European Union
(EC) has enforced restriction of hazardous substances in Electrical and
Electronic Equipment (RoHS) Directive. The electrical and electronic
equipment containing lead, cadmium, mercury, hexavalent chromium,
polybrominated biphenyl (PBB) and polybominated diphenyl ether (PBDE)
is affected by the Directive. The Directive sets up strict limits on
the used of the abovementioned materials in products sold in the EC
after July 1st, 2006.
